Re: Madden 22 Updated Scouting tips
Both 22. One Strong arm 6'5 228, one Improviser 6' 3'' 235. Improviser seems pretty bulky!
I ignore players notes.
QB 1: Great throw power? For a strong arm??? Dont' like that at all. D injury??? Bleh. A Throw deep is nice, but that Throw Power is not something I like.
QB2: Another great throw power. Bleh. However, A deep, A mid B short is pretty fantastic. A throw on the Run??? If your play style has a play out of the pocket a lot I'd go with him. A awareness?? A trucking??? Yes, that's the pick.
Also elite acceleration, agility, change of direction?? I'd be very curious to see his Combine stats.
Easy answer for me is QB2. I'd still slightly hesitate bc of throw power, BUT his ratings look strong, I'd be surprised if he isnt hidden and TBH probably superstar. That A trucking, A throw on run and A awareness are major signs.
Not a real question. QB2 if it's between them!Comment

Re: Madden 22 Updated Scouting tips
So maybe I’m late to this but the in season focus scouting takes 3 weeks to show the results, one player revealed per week.
